Johnson Window Films is now offering their dealers the opportunity to create Building Energy Analysis Reports designed to provide accurate window film energy analysis for bids on commercial projects.

The Energy Analysis program will offer your customers the most comprehensive review of the savings by incorporating the actual specs of the building with the current window performance and the current energy costs. This program is a free tool available to all Johnson Window Films dealers.
